A Comprehensive Understanding of Solar Panel Lifespan
One may wonder, what exactly is the lifespan of solar panels? The reality is that top-notch solar panels can last over 25 years, but that’s not the whole story. Consider the tale of the Martinez family from Clearwater, Florida. In 2018, they decided to invest in a 6 kW solar system as a hedge against rising energy costs. Fast forward to 2023, and their panels are still generating over 80% of their original capacity, enabling them to save thousands on their electricity bills. However, alongside their savings, they learned valuable lessons about the subtleties of solar panel performance over time.
Here’s a checklist of factors influencing the lifespan of your solar investment:
- Quality of Panels: Higher-quality panels typically feature sturdy materials and advanced technology, which can extend their lifespan.
- Installation Process: Proper installation is critical. Poor workmanship can lead to premature deterioration.
- Environmental Conditions: Florida’s intense sun, humidity, and storms can impact long-term performance, which highlights the need for durable products tailored to local conditions.
- Regular Maintenance: Like any investment, maintaining your solar power system primarily determines its longevity.
- Technological Advances: Emerging technologies in battery systems and inverter efficiency can enhance the performance and life expectancy of solar systems.
A common myth surrounding solar panels is that they are maintenance-free. In reality, they do require periodic cleanings and checks. Failing to maintain your system can reduce efficiency significantly over time. A well-maintained system can provide up to 30% more energy than a neglected one (SEIA.org).
Delving deeper, technical specifications also play a significant role. Most manufacturers provide warranties ranging from 25 to 30 years, guaranteeing at least 80% performance at the end of that period. For example, many Florida homeowners are unaware that some panels continue to perform efficiently well beyond their warranties, with data from the National Renewable Energy Laboratory indicating many panels in ideal conditions can outlast their expected lifespan by several years (NREL.gov).
You must also consider how much energy your system can generate during its operational life—a vital statistic for calculating long-term savings. The power rating of solar panels, typically measured in watts, directly influences this figure. Higher wattage panels generate more energy and can offset higher energy costs for a longer timeframe, which is particularly important in a state like Florida where the demand for electricity soars during peak hours.

Understanding the Factors Affecting Solar Panel Lifespan
Understanding the intricacies of solar panel longevity provides critical insights that Florida homeowners must grasp. Here, we’ll illuminate key components that maximize lifespan, dismantling misconceptions and presenting actionable insights.
- Quality of Materials: Not all solar panels are created equal. Opt for panels with durable, high-grade materials such as monocrystalline silicon rather than polycrystalline, which typically show lower performance in adverse conditions. Panels with an aluminum frame and tempered glass often last longer.
- Installation Quality: A solar system is only as robust as its installation. Engage reputable solar providers with proven track records to ensure your system is secured expertly, preventing potential leaks or structural issues.
- Local Environmental Factors: Florida’s climate poses unique challenges—high humidity, salt, and storm exposure can impact solar performance. Solar panels designed for coastal regions tend to resist corrosion better; thus, research local performance standards.
- Technological Improvements: Advances in technology, such as bifacial solar panels that harness sunlight from both sides, increasing efficiency, might offer longer lifespans than traditional panels. Understanding current innovations helps you make a future-proof investment.
- Monitoring and Maintenance: Employ systems that allow real-time monitoring of energy production. Early detection of issues can help maintain performance and longevity. Regular cleaning, especially in dusty areas, ensures optimal energy generation.
For instance, studies show that Florida homeowners who engage in regular maintenance can enhance their systems’ efficiency by up to 20% (Energy.gov). Five Expert Solar Installation Tips for 2025
As the solar industry evolves, so must the practices we adopt for installation and maintenance. To maximize the efficiency and lifespan of your solar power system, we’ve curated five essential tips to consider before and during installation.
- Invest in Quality Over Cost: Initially, cheaper options may appeal; however, investing in higher-quality solar panels from reputable manufacturers pays off in the long run. Brands like SunPower and LG, known for their reliability and longevity, are often recommended by industry experts.
- Optimize Panel Placement: Strategic placement—especially in sun-rich Florida—ensures maximum sunlight exposure. Consider your roof’s orientation; south-facing roofs generally capture the most sunlight. Furthermore, angle your panels for optimal performance during peak sunlight hours.
- Choose the Right Inverter: An inverter converts the direct current (DC) produced by your panels into alternating current (AC) for home use. Selecting an efficient inverter model ensures minimal energy loss. String inverters are common; however, micro-inverters can optimize the performance of each panel individually.
- Integrate Battery Storage: Battery storage systems allow you to store excess energy for nighttime or cloudy days, optimizing solar efficiency and independence from the grid. With advances in battery technology, systems like the Tesla Powerwall have become increasingly popular in Florida.
- Understand the Permit Requirements: Each municipality in Florida may impose different rules concerning permits for solar installation. Educate yourself on the local regulations and ensure that your installer complies to avoid unnecessary delays.

Your Action Plan for Transitioning to Solar
With insights gained from the experiences of others and industry specialists, you’re better equipped to make informed decisions about your solar investment. Here’s a practical checklist of steps to guide you on your solar journey:
- Step 1: Audit Your Electric Bill: Understanding your current consumption patterns can help you accurately size the solar system you need. Analyze your usage to identify peak times and energy-hogging appliances.
- Step 2: Explore Financial Options: Investigate financing and lease options available for solar installations. Local incentives, federal tax credits, and rebates can significantly reduce upfront costs. Florida homeowners can enjoy incentives like the Property Tax Exemption on solar installation.
- Step 3: Select a Reputable Installer: Research and vet local installers who specialize in residential solar systems. Look for certifications and customer reviews to ensure quality installation. The Better Business Bureau is a valuable resource here.
- Step 4: Schedule a Consultation: Set up consultations with chosen installers to receive site assessments and quotes. Assess their responsiveness to your questions—clear communication is key.
- Step 5: Finalize the Installation: After reviewing proposals and selecting a contractor, finalize your system. Confirm all elements, including warranties, financing terms, and expected performance metrics.
